    Description

    Envolve Community Management, LLC owns and professionally manages apartment communities located in select markets throughout the southeastern United States. We are a company whose success is measured by our residents' satisfaction in making their apartment homes and community a great place to live.

    Currently, we are searching for a full-time leasing consultant/office assistant to work at one of our apartment communities in Richmond, VA.

    Duties:

    • Responsibilities include assist Community Manager in rent collection, assist resident with inspection of their new home, and assist manager in implementation of resident renewal and retention programs.
    • Maintain a current and up-to-date knowledge of surrounding markets and complete weekly traffic reports as required.
    • Inspect community common areas, units, and grounds on a regular basis.
    • Inputs daily resident information in relation to walk-in traffic, move-ins and move-outs.
    • Assist in maintaining resident files.
    • Assists with resident renewal paperwork and rent collections.
    • Distribute non-payment notices to delinquent residents.

    Qualifications:

    • Complete knowledge of lease agreements is required.
    • HUD/HAP experience is required.
    • Tax Credit experience is required.
    • Bilingual is beneficial.
    • Excellent written communication skills with special attention to details needed.
    • Successful candidate must have strong organizational skills along with the ability to prioritize multiple deadlines.
    • Leasing experience is preferred.
    • Must have working knowledge of computers and computer programs such as word and excel.
    • Basic office skills such as faxing, typing, and filing is a must.
    • Background Screening and Drug Test Required.
